How they compare
Mozambique currently reports 751,368 against 724,066 in Algeria, a difference of 27,302.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 25 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Algeria ahead.
Algeria ranks 35th and Mozambique ranks 32nd of 191 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Algeria averaged higher in 1 and Mozambique in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Algeria | Mozambique |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 719,325 | 540,921 | 178,403 | Algeria |
| 2000s | 623,259 | 701,334 | 78,075 | Mozambique |
| 2010s | 708,724 | 751,029 | 42,305 | Mozambique |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
